Hi,

v2 new and improved (with the actual files committed).

This is a documentation RFC for two reasons

1. The content is heavy and I don't fully understand it all, original
authors are you ok with the document being split up like this?

2. I'm only the conversion monkey, I'd like someone with a bigger view
of kernel docs in general to ok this please.

This RFC came out of this patch set

[PATCH bpf-next 00/13] docs: Convert BPF filter.txt to RST

As such the first two patches are the only ones I could salvage from
that set. Stating the obvious the mappings are:

Patch 1 was [PATCH bpf-next 12/13] docs: net: Fix various minor typos
Patch 2 was [PATCH bpf-next 09/13] docs: net: Use lowercase 'k' for kernel

Patch 3 is the splitting of filter.txt into bpf/eBPF.rst and
core-api/bpf.rst

Again, stating the obvious, if this RFC is ok I'll redo all the other
patches from the original set on top of this.
